#017128 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#017128 is composed of 0.4% red, 44.3%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 99.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 64.6%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 140.9 degrees, a saturation of 98.2% and a lightness of 22.4%. #017128 color hex could be obtained by blending #02e250 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006633.

#017128 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#017128 has RGB values of R:1, G:113,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0.99, M:0, Y:0.65, K:0.56. Its decimal value is 94504.

Shades and Tints of #017128
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#001006 is the darkest color, while #fbfffd is the lightest one.

Tones of #017128
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#363c38 is the less saturated color, while #017128 is the most saturated one.
